The Washington Wizards (17-59) will attempt to break a four-game losing streak when they visit the Miami Heat (40-37) on April 4, 2026 at Kaseya Center.

Stats to know
- The Heat put up just 3.9 fewer points per contest (120.4) than the Wizards surrender (124.3).
- The Wizards’ 112.7 points per game are 5.5 fewer points than the 118.2 the Heat cede to opponents.
